How Spain compares to other Europe countries
| Country | Average salary (2026) | vs Spain |
|---|---|---|
| Spain | EUR 52,000/yr | — |
| Luxembourg | EUR 88,000/yr | +69% |
| Ireland | EUR 72,300/yr | +39% |
| Netherlands | EUR 68,400/yr | +32% |
| Germany | EUR 64,800/yr | +25% |
| Austria | EUR 63,500/yr | +22% |
| Finland | EUR 63,200/yr | +22% |
| Belgium | EUR 61,800/yr | +19% |
| France | EUR 59,100/yr | +14% |

Frequently asked questions about Chemical Engineer salaries in Spain
What is the average Chemical Engineer salary in Spain in 2026?
The average chemical engineer salary in Spain in 2026 is EUR 52,000 per year (EUR 4,333 per month, or EUR 1,000 per week). This figure represents gross annual earnings before income tax and social contributions. Source: INE encuesta salarial 2026.
What is the salary range for a Chemical Engineer in Spain?
Chemical Engineers in Spain earn between EUR 33,800 and EUR 75,300 per year in 2026. The spread reflects differences in experience level, employer size, sector (public vs private), and geographic location within the country.
How much does a Chemical Engineer earn per month in Spain?
A chemical engineer in Spain earns approximately EUR 4,333 per month (gross) in 2026, based on an annual average of EUR 52,000. Monthly take-home pay will be lower after income tax and social security deductions, which vary by individual circumstances and applicable tax brackets in Spain.
What is the entry-level Chemical Engineer salary in Spain?
Entry-level chemical engineers in Spain typically earn between EUR 33,800 and EUR 44,200 per year in 2026. Salaries at the junior level are generally 15–35% below the national average, increasing with professional certifications, years of experience, and specialisation.
Is the Chemical Engineer salary in Spain increasing?
Yes. Based on available data, Chemical Engineer salaries in Spain have grown by approximately 18% between 2022 and 2026, reflecting ongoing demand and wage growth trends.
Which Europe country pays the highest Chemical Engineer salary?
Among Europe countries in our dataset, Luxembourg offers the highest average chemical engineer salary at EUR 88,000 per year in 2026. Spain ranks 9 in the region with EUR 52,000/yr.
